There is a chance that the RAR file will become corrupt while extracting or compressing files using WinRAR owing to a program fault or an abrupt shutdown of WinRAR during the compression and decompression procedures.
Additionally, if WinRAR is not installed correctly and issues occur when switching from one version to another, the entire RAR file may be damaged, leading to file corruption. RAR may become corrupt for the reasons listed below in addition to program conflicts that affect the WinRAR application.
Transmission Error: WinRAR files may become corrupted while being transferred from one drive to another on your computer as a result of mistakes such as unexpected system shutdown or connection loss for any cause.
Other Causes: Unknown issues that occur while using an insecure encryption program to compress files, file header corruption, a power surge while building a RAR archive, and improper downloading can all result in RAR file corruption.
All of these factors could lead to RAR file corruption, and whenever you attempt to decode a damaged RAR, WinRAR indicates that the file is corrupt. In these circumstances, a reliable third-party RAR repair tool can be used to fix the corrupt RAR file.
The likely cause of a corrupted compressed file is network fluctuations or an unstable transmission connection during the transfer process. In such cases, attempting to repair the file may not recover the lost data.
It may be helpful to try retrieving the file again, whether you downloaded it from the internet or transferred it via an external hard drive, make sure to ensure a stable connection before attempting again.

When I find myself in a situation like this where I have what looks like a corrupted file (of any kind) that is too large to just up and re-download, what I do is to find a way to download just the bad pieces.
What you need to do is to search for the corrupted file either using a torrent search engine or an eDonkey client like eMule. If you manage to find that specific file, then you can begin the download just enough to make sure that the program has all the information needed to verify the file (metadata for torrents and a full .met for donkey files).
That way, eMule/Torrent/etc. will be able to see (hopefully) most of the file is already downloaded and only re-download the bad pieces/chunks, thus saving you a lot of bandwidth (at the cost of a lot of time depending on the file in question and its current popularity).
I have 7 files with extensions like xyz.rar.001 - xyz.rar.007 clearly they are parts of a single file. I have all the 7 parts. I join them using a file joiner into a single file xyz.rar and try to unrar them with WINRAR , it says that archive is corrupted It is clear that 1 or 2 parts are corrupted. IS THERE ANY WAY TO FIND THEM ? Please help I don't want to re download all of them NOTE- winrar can detect a corrupt part if the parts were splitted using winrar (with extensions like part1.rar , part2.rar etc. ) but not if they are named as rar.001
I think it's strange that there is a second tool used to split the RAR archive up. (e.g. HJSplit) This lets me think that .002 could be a RAR archive too. Try opening xyz.rar.001 with WinRAR and test/exctract. It happens more that RAR archives have the extension .001 instead of .rar. An example.
If I then join the files with HJSplit, I get one .rar file (that is corrupt). When I Test it, it says "Next volume is required". In the diagnostic messages I can see "The required volume is absent" and "CRC failed in X. The file is corrupt"
If there is one file stored inside the RAR and the RAR is indeed just chopped up into 7 pieces, there is no way of telling without additional files such as .sfv or .par2. (unless the RAR does not use compression: you can parse the underlying file for errors and calculate the part where it goes wrong)
